# Mod Config Menu

Mod Config Menu is a library for [The Binding of Isaac: Repentance](https://store.steampowered.com/app/1426300/The_Binding_of_Isaac_Repentance/) that allows other mods to have a settings menu.

Credit goes to piber20 for originally creating this library and Chifilly for updating it for Repentance.

This is a forked version of Mod Config Menu by Zamiel that removes all of the hacks that override internal Lua functionality, which causes problems with other things in the Isaac ecosystem.

## Mod Developer API

When Mod Config Menu is installed, a global `ModConfigMenu` is available which contains all the following functions.

The settings added will show up in the order the functions are called.

### Functions

#### Category Functions

##### GetCategoryIDByName([categoryName](#categoryName): string): number

Returns the category ID based off of the `categoryName` provided.
Returns `nil` if not a valid category.
Returns what was provided if `categoryName` is not a `string`.

##### UpdateCategory([categoryName](#categoryName): string, [categoryData](#categoryData): [categoryData](#categoryData))

Updates a category with the supplied data.

##### SetCategoryInfo([categoryName](#categoryName): string, info: string)

Changes category info.

##### RemoveCategory([categoryName](#categoryName): string)

Removes a category entirely.

---

#### Subcategory Functions

##### GetSubcategoryIDByName(category: string|number, [subcategoryName](#subcategoryName): string): number

Returns the subcategory ID based off of the `category` (which is either the category name or category ID) and `subcategoryName` provided.
Returns `nil` if not a valid category or subcategory.
Returns what was provided if `category` is not a `string` or `number` or `subcategoryName` is not a `string`.

##### UpdateSubcategory([categoryName](#categoryName): string, [subcategoryName](#subcategoryName): string, [subcategoryData](#subcategoryData): [subcategoryData](#subcategoryData))

Updates a subcategory with the supplied data.

##### RemoveSubcategory([categoryName](#categoryName): string, [subcategoryName](#subcategoryName): string)

Removes a subcategory entirely.

---

#### Setting Functions

##### AddSetting([categoryName](#categoryName): string, [subcategoryName](#subcategoryName): string, [settingTable](#settingTable): [settingTable](#settingTable))

Add a new setting to the supplied category and subcategory with the provided data.

##### RemoveSetting([categoryName](#categoryName): string, [subcategoryName](#subcategoryName): string, settingAttribute: string)

Remove the setting at the provided category, subcategory and attribute

##### AddText([categoryName](#categoryName): string, [subcategoryName](#subcategoryName): string, text: string, color: RGBArray)

Add text into the mod config menu under the provided category and subcategory.

##### AddTitle([categoryName](#categoryName): string, [subcategoryName](#subcategoryName): string, text: string, color: RGBArray)

Add a title to the mod config menu under the provided category and subcategory.

##### AddSpace([categoryName](#categoryName): string, [subcategoryName](#subcategoryName): string)

Add a space to the mod config menu under the provided category and subcategory.

##### SimpleAddSetting(settingType: [OptionType](#OptionType), [categoryName](#categoryName): string, [subcategoryName](#subcategoryName): string, configTableAttribute: ?, minValue: number, maxValue: number, modifyBy: number, defaultValue: any, displayText: string, [displayValueProxies](#displayValueProxies), [displayDevice](#displayDevice): boolean, info: string, color: RGBArray, functionName: string)

Create a setting without using a table.

`functionName` = The name of the function it was called from (only used in error messages, and _really_ only used internally).

Any `Add` functions that take `categoryName` and `configTableAttribute` will store its data in `ModConfigMenu.Config[categoryName][configTableAttribute]`. Other versions of Mod Config Menu may auto-save this data to file. However, this version of Mod Config Menu does not. Make sure you save and load your data as appropriate.

### Variables and Parameters

#### Common Parameters

##### categoryName

What needs to be chosen on the left to go to your settings menu.

##### subcategoryName

The secondary section within your tab the setting is in. This is a tab list at the top of your menu.

##### categoryData

A table of data for the category.

```lua
{
Name = string -- the name of the category
Info = string -- the description of the category
IsOld = boolean -- not sure of the purpose, only seems to turn the text red
}
```

##### subcategoryData

A table of data for the subcategory.

```lua
Name = string -- the name of the category
Info = string -- the description of the category
```

##### settingTable

A table of data for the setting.

```lua
{
-- the type of the setting, see OptionType for more information
Type = ModConfigMenu.OptionType,

-- the identifier for the setting
Attribute = string,

-- the default value for the setting
Default = any,

-- a function that returns the current value of the setting
CurrentSetting = function(),

-- the minimum value of numeric settings
Minimum = number,

-- the maximum value of numeric settings
Maximum = number,

-- a function that returns a string of how the setting will display in the settings menu
Display = function(),

-- a function that is called whenever the setting is changed (can be used to save your settings for example)
OnChange = function(),

-- a table of strings that's used as the information for the setting
Info = { string },

-- the colour of the setting (values are floats between 0 and 1)
Color = { r, g, b },
}
```

##### displayValueProxies

A table that denotes what text will be displayed based on the setting value as the index.

```lua
-- this will make "true" show as "On" and "false" show as "Off"
{
[true] = "On",
[false] = "Off"
}

-- or

-- this will make 0 show "Sometimes", 1 show "Never" and 2 show "Always"
{
[0] = "Sometimes",
[1] = "Never",
[2] = "Always"
},
```

##### displayDevice

Whether the display text should be suffixed with the control device (`(keyboard)` or `(controller)`).

---

#### Enums

##### OptionType

All these option types are in the `ModConfigMenu.OptionType` enum.

`TEXT` = Plain text.
`SPACE` = A paragraph-type gap rendered in the menu.
`SCROLL` = A slider-bar for numeric values.
`BOOLEAN` = A boolean (true or false).
`NUMBER` = A numeric value.
`KEYBIND_KEYBOARD` = A keybind for keyboards.
`KEYBIND_CONTROLLER` = A keybind for controllers.
`TITLE` = Heading-style text.
